Dogecoin Mining: Profit Potential in 2023?

Diving into the world of blockchain mining can be challenging, and Dogecoin, with its loyal community, is no exception. Yet, in 2023, the question on everyone's mind is: can you actually make a income mining Dogecoin?

The truth is complex. Dogecoin's validation algorithm, Proof-of-Work, is still fairly accessible for solo miners. This means you don't need top-tier equipment to get started.

However, the intense nature of Dogecoin mining, coupled with power costs and the changing value of Dogecoin itself, creates significant challenges to making a consistent profit.

  • {Before you embark on your Dogecoin mining journey, consider these factors:
  • Electricity costs in your region.
  • The price of hardware needed for mining.
  • The current value and projected future value of Dogecoin.
  • Your risk tolerance and investment goals.

Solana's Proof-of-History: An Alternative to Eth Mining

Solana has amassed significant traction in the blockchain landscape with its groundbreaking consensus mechanism known as Proof-of-History. This protocol serves as an departure to the computationally intensive Proof-of-Work used by Ethereum and other prominent blockchains.

Proof-of-History in Solana utilizes a novel cryptographic technique to establish the chronology of events on the blockchain. By integrating verifiable delay functions, Solana can pinpoint the historical order of transactions with high accuracy.

This optimized approach to consensus facilitates Solana to achieve impressively high transaction speeds and low fees, making it a compelling network for creators seeking to build scalable and efficient applications.
